1. Google Ads
Overview: Google Ads is the most popular internet advertising platform, allowing businesses to produce ads on Google’s search results pages (SERPs), YouTube, and also other websites inside the Google Display Network. It is run on a pay-per-click (PPC) model, where advertisers invest in keywords tightly related to their audience.



Key Features:

Search Ads: Displayed on Google’s SERPs, these text-based ads are triggered by specific search queries, causing them to be highly tightly related to users’ intent.
Display Ads: Visual ads that show up on websites inside Google Display Network, reaching a massive audience across the internet.
Video Ads: Ads displayed on YouTube along with other video platforms, allowing businesses to activate users with compelling visual content.
Advanced Targeting: Targeting options determined by keywords, location, demographics, interests, and behaviors.
Advantages:

Massive reach, with billions of daily searches on Google.
High degree of control over budget, bids, and targeting.
Detailed analytics and reporting to measure campaign performance.
Ideal For: Businesses of all sizes seeking to reach a diverse audience through search and banner advertising, especially those with a concentrate on lead generation or e-commerce.

2. Facebook Ads
Overview: Facebook Ads is often a powerful social networking advertising platform that enables businesses to a target users on Facebook, Instagram, Messenger, as well as the Audience Network. It offers many different ad formats, including image, video, carousel, and collection ads, rendering it versatile for various marketing goals.

Key Features:

Precise Targeting: Advanced targeting options according to demographics, interests, behaviors, and connections, allowing advertisers to achieve highly specific audiences.
Engagement-Oriented: Ads designed to generate likes, comments, shares, and other forms of engagement.
Retargeting: Ability to target users who may have previously interacted along with your website, app, or social media marketing profiles.
Lookalike Audiences: Reach new users who're similar to your existing customers.
Advantages:

Highly effective for building brand awareness and engaging with audiences.
Strong integration with Instagram, enhancing cross-platform advertising.
Robust analytics and insights to optimize campaigns.
Ideal For: Brands seeking to build community engagement, increase brand awareness, and drive sales through highly targeted social media advertising.

3. LinkedIn Ads
Overview: LinkedIn Ads is often a specialized advertising platform dedicated to B2B marketing, allowing businesses to focus on professionals determined by their job title, industry, company size, plus more. It’s particularly effective for companies seeking to generate leads, promote content, or recruit talent.

Key Features:

Sponsored Content: Promote articles, videos, and also other content directly in users’ LinkedIn feeds.
Sponsored InMail: Send personalized messages right to users’ LinkedIn inboxes, ideal for prospecting and recruitment.
Text Ads: Simple text-based ads displayed on the LinkedIn sidebar, getting visitors to your website or squeeze page.
Dynamic Ads: Personalized ads that automatically adjust to include users’ profile details, increasing engagement.
Advantages:

Access with a professional audience, well suited for B2B marketing.
Detailed targeting determined by professional demographics.
High-quality prospecting opportunities.
Ideal For: B2B companies, recruiters, and educational institutions aiming to target professionals and decision-makers in specific industries.

4. Instagram Ads
Overview: Instagram Ads, that are managed through Facebook Ads Manager, allow businesses in promoting their products and services to Instagram’s highly engaged user base. The platform supports various ad formats, including photos, videos, carousels, and Stories.

Key Features:

Visual Storytelling: Instagram’s give attention to high-quality visuals makes it suitable for brands seeking to showcase products in the visually appealing way.
Influencer Partnerships: Collaborate with Instagram influencers to amplify your brand’s reach and credibility.
Shopping Integration: Instagram Shopping allows businesses to tag products in their posts, which makes it easy for users to search directly from the app.
Interactive Ads: Use features like polls, quizzes, and swipe-ups in Stories to engage with users in creative ways.
Advantages:

Highly visual platform, well suited for brands with strong visual content.
High engagement rates, particularly among younger audiences.
Seamless integration with Facebook Ads for cross-platform campaigns.
Ideal For: Brands in vogue, beauty, lifestyle, and e-commerce industries, and also businesses looking to connect with younger, visually-oriented audiences.

5. YouTube Ads
Overview: YouTube Ads, managed through Google Ads, enable businesses to achieve millions of users through video content. With many different ad formats, including skippable and non-skippable video ads, bumper ads, and overlay ads, YouTube offers a dynamic way to activate audiences.

Key Features:

Video Ads: Skippable and non-skippable ads that play before, during, or after YouTube videos.
Bumper Ads: Short, non-skippable ads of up to 6 seconds, ideal for quick brand messages.
TrueView Ads: Pay only when users watch or interact together with your ad, ensuring you only pay for engaged viewers.
Targeting Options: Target according to demographics, interests, keywords, as well as specific YouTube channels.
Advantages:

Engages audiences with compelling video content.
Extensive reach, with 2 billion logged-in monthly users.
High treatments for ad spend and targeting.
Ideal For: Brands with strong video content trying to increase brand awareness, drive site traffic, or promote products to a diverse audience.

6. Twitter Ads
Overview: Twitter Ads is often a platform that enables businesses to market their tweets, trends, and accounts to boost visibility and engagement. It’s particularly effective for real-time marketing, advertising, and building brand awareness.

Key Features:

Promoted Tweets: Boost the visibility of specific tweets to achieve a larger audience.
Promoted Accounts: Increase your follower count by promoting your bank account to users apt to be interested in your content.
Promoted Trends: Promote trending topics related to your brand, driving large-scale awareness.
Advanced Targeting: Target determined by keywords, interests, follower lookalikes, plus more.
Advantages:

Effective for real-time engagement and viral marketing.
Strong platform for pr and customer interaction.
High possibility of organic sharing and amplification.
Ideal For: Brands looking to engage with audiences in real-time, build brand awareness, and engage in conversations around trending topics.

7. TikTok Ads
Overview: TikTok Ads can be a rapidly growing platform that allows businesses to arrive at a younger, highly engaged audience through short-form video content. With its unique algorithm and inventive ad formats, TikTok has turned into a go-to platform for brands aiming to create viral content.

Key Features:

In-Feed Ads: Native video ads that can be found in users’ feeds, blending seamlessly with organic content.
Branded Hashtag Challenges: Encourage users to produce content around a unique hashtag, driving massive user-generated content and engagement.
Branded Effects: Custom filters, stickers, and effects that users can also add to their videos, enhancing brand visibility.
TopView Ads: Premium ad placement that appears when users first open the TikTok app, ensuring maximum visibility.
Advantages:

High engagement rates, particularly among Gen Z and millennials.
Opportunities for viral content through user participation.
Creative ad formats that encourage interaction and sharing.
Ideal For: Brands targeting younger audiences, looking to create viral content and engage users through creative, short-form videos.
